CenterNET aids anti-drug training
SOMERSET, KY – Nine CenterNET videoconferencing sites were recently utilized by Operation UNITE (Unlawful, Narcotics, Investigation, Treatment, & Education) for training on community coalitions. The training, a part of the Community Anti-Drug Coalitions of America, (CADCA) National Coalition Academy, focuses on various topics necessary to build, sustain and evaluate community coalitions. CenterNET sites from Breathitt, Pike, Hazard, Clay, Pulaski, and McCreary counties as well as Paintsville and London sites participated in the first training broadcast with a connection to Pennsylvania.
The session entitled “Conducting a Needs and Resource Assessment” taught participants how to work through a needs and resource assessment and how the process can give direction to their coalition efforts to effect change in their area.
